Description

A kind of desulfurization pipeline tester of pressure gauge on the spot
Technical field
This utility model relates to technical field of desulfurization, is specifically related to a kind of desulfurization pipeline gauge measurement on the spot Device.
Background technology
In sulfur removal technology, Pressure gauge attachment means is often installed in slurry pipe line and measures the pressure of serosity. Existing this measurement apparatus is fairly simple, and when measuring slurry pressure and being bigger, Pressure gauge damages more. This not only brings no small economic loss, it is often more important that affects the operation of normal system, even causes one A little accidents.Especially being easily broken under the instantaneous big pressure such as line clogging, serosity enters into manometric biography Sensor causes malfunctioning infringement.
Utility model content
For weak point present in the problems referred to above, this utility model provides a kind of reliable, practical de- Sulfur pipeline tester of pressure gauge on the spot, with the problem solving to propose in background technology.
For achieving the above object, this utility model provides a kind of desulfurization pipeline tester of pressure gauge on the spot, Including pulse tube, pipe joint, once door, on the spot Pressure gauge, oil guide pipe, corrosion resistant barrier film pad and slurry pipe, Described Pressure gauge on the spot is connected with the upper end of described oil guide pipe, under described oil guide pipe by described pipe joint End is connected with one end of described once door, and the other end of described once door is connected with the upper end of described pulse tube, The lower end of described pulse tube is connected with described slurry pipe, and described corrosion resistant barrier film pad is positioned at described oil guide pipe inwall On.
Improving further as this utility model, the lower end of described pulse tube is by flange and described slurry pipe Connect.
The beneficial effects of the utility model are:
Corrosion resistant barrier film pad is set on oil guide pipe inwall, adapts to being continually changing of slurry pressure, it is to avoid be general Logical Pressure gauge cause the sensing element in membrane ruptures, serosity press-in Pressure gauge because slurry pressure is excessive thus Cause the problem that Pressure gauge is malfunctioning, scrap;Decrease serosity to manometric impact, extend the use longevity Life.

Detailed description of the invention
As it is shown in figure 1, a kind of desulfurization pipeline tester of pressure gauge on the spot of this utility model embodiment, Including pulse tube 1, pipe joint 2, once door 3, on the spot Pressure gauge 4, oil guide pipe 5, corrosion resistant barrier film pad 6 With slurry pipe 7.Pressure gauge 4 is connected with the upper end of oil guide pipe 5 by pipe joint 2 on the spot, oil guide pipe 5 Lower end is connected with one end of once door 3, and once the other end of door 3 is connected with the upper end of pulse tube 1, arteries and veins The lower end of washing pipe 1 is connected with slurry pipe 7 by flange, and corrosion resistant barrier film pad 6 is positioned on oil guide pipe 5 inwall.
Time specifically used, first in oil guide pipe 5, fill hydraulic oil, then according to will measure shown in Fig. 1 Device installs.Workflow is: serosity enters pulse tube 1 by slurry pipe 7, and opening once door 3 will slurry Liquid introduces in oil guide pipe 5, and serosity produces outside extruding force, corrosion resistant barrier film pad 6 to corrosion resistant barrier film pad 6 Transferring the pressure in hydraulic oil, hydraulic oil transfers the pressure in the pressure transducer of Pressure gauge 4 on the spot, Pressure gauge 4 indicates current pressure on the spot.
